Using A Roasting Pan In A Smoker: Tips And Best Practices

can you use a roasting pan in a smoker

Using a roasting pan in a smoker is a practical and versatile technique that many barbecue enthusiasts employ to enhance their smoking sessions. While smokers are traditionally used for slow-cooking meats directly on grates, incorporating a roasting pan can serve multiple purposes, such as catching drippings for sauces, maintaining moisture by adding liquids like water or broth, or even cooking vegetables alongside the main protein. The key is to ensure the roasting pan is made of heat-resistant materials like stainless steel or cast iron to withstand the smoker’s temperatures. By using a roasting pan, you can achieve more consistent cooking results, prevent flare-ups, and add an extra layer of flavor to your smoked dishes. However, it’s important to monitor the pan’s placement and contents to avoid blocking airflow or overheating, ensuring a successful and flavorful smoking experience.

Material Compatibility: Check if your roasting pan material (e.g., stainless steel, aluminum) is smoker-safe

When considering using a roasting pan in a smoker, material compatibility is a critical factor to ensure both safety and the longevity of your cookware. Different materials react differently to the high, prolonged heat and smoky environment of a smoker. For instance, stainless steel is generally considered smoker-safe due to its durability and resistance to corrosion. It can withstand the high temperatures typically used in smoking (around 225°F to 275°F) without warping or releasing harmful chemicals. However, not all stainless steel pans are created equal—ensure your pan is of high quality and free from non-stick coatings, which can degrade and release toxins at high temperatures.

Aluminum roasting pans are another common option, but they require careful consideration. While aluminum is lightweight and conducts heat well, it can react with acidic foods (like barbecue sauces or marinades) and may warp under prolonged exposure to high heat. Additionally, thin aluminum pans may not hold up well in a smoker, leading to uneven cooking or damage. If you choose aluminum, opt for a thicker, heavy-duty pan to minimize these risks. Avoid using disposable aluminum pans, as they are too thin and may not withstand the smoking process.

Cast iron roasting pans are an excellent choice for smokers due to their exceptional heat retention and durability. Cast iron can handle the low-and-slow cooking method of smoking without any issues and even adds a unique flavor profile to your dishes. However, ensure your cast iron pan is well-seasoned to prevent rusting, as the smoky environment can be humid and potentially corrosive. Regular maintenance, such as oiling after use, will keep your cast iron pan in top condition.

Materials to avoid include non-stick coatings (e.g., Teflon) and copper. Non-stick coatings can break down at high temperatures, releasing toxic fumes that are harmful to both your food and health. Copper, while an excellent heat conductor, can react with foods and may not be safe for prolonged smoking sessions. Always prioritize materials that are explicitly labeled as smoker-safe or high-heat resistant.

In summary, material compatibility is key when using a roasting pan in a smoker. Stainless steel and cast iron are highly recommended for their durability and safety, while aluminum can be used with caution. Avoid non-stick and copper pans to prevent potential health risks and damage to your cookware. Always check the manufacturer’s guidelines to ensure your roasting pan is suitable for smoking applications.

Heat Distribution: Ensure the pan can handle indirect heat without warping or damage

When considering using a roasting pan in a smoker, one of the most critical factors to evaluate is heat distribution and the pan’s ability to withstand indirect heat without warping or damage. Smokers operate at lower temperatures than traditional ovens, but they still expose cookware to prolonged heat, often for hours. A roasting pan must be constructed from materials that can handle this environment without compromising its structural integrity. For instance, stainless steel or cast iron pans are ideal choices because they distribute heat evenly and are less prone to warping under sustained temperatures. Avoid thin aluminum or non-stick coated pans, as they may warp or degrade when exposed to the dry, indirect heat of a smoker.

The design of the roasting pan also plays a significant role in heat distribution. Look for pans with thick, heavy walls and a flat bottom, as these features promote even heat absorption and prevent hot spots that could damage the pan or affect cooking results. Additionally, ensure the pan’s handles are made from heat-resistant materials, such as stainless steel or cast iron, to avoid melting or weakening during extended smoking sessions. Pans with reinforced corners and edges are also less likely to warp, as these areas are often the first to succumb to uneven heat distribution.

Another aspect to consider is the size and shape of the roasting pan in relation to the smoker’s heat source. A pan that is too large or too small can disrupt airflow and heat distribution within the smoker, potentially causing uneven heating or localized damage to the pan. Ideally, the pan should fit comfortably within the smoker without touching the walls or heat source directly. This ensures that the indirect heat circulates evenly around the pan, minimizing the risk of warping or damage.

Before using a roasting pan in a smoker, test its heat resistance by preheating it in an oven at a similar temperature to your smoker’s operating range. Observe the pan for any signs of warping, discoloration, or damage. If the pan passes this test, it is likely safe to use in a smoker. However, always monitor the pan during the first few smoking sessions to ensure it performs as expected under prolonged indirect heat.

Finally, maintenance and care are essential to preserving the pan’s ability to handle heat distribution effectively. After each use, clean the pan thoroughly to remove any grease or residue that could affect its performance. Avoid using harsh abrasives or soaking the pan in water for extended periods, as this can weaken the material over time. By selecting the right pan, ensuring proper fit, and maintaining it well, you can confidently use a roasting pan in a smoker without worrying about warping or damage from indirect heat.

Size and Fit: Verify the pan fits inside your smoker without blocking airflow

When considering using a roasting pan in a smoker, one of the most critical factors to address is size and fit. Ensuring the pan fits properly inside your smoker is essential to maintain optimal airflow, which is crucial for even smoking and temperature regulation. Start by measuring the interior dimensions of your smoker, including the width, depth, and height of the cooking chamber. Compare these measurements to the dimensions of your roasting pan, ensuring it will fit comfortably without touching the sides, top, or bottom of the smoker. A pan that is too large can restrict airflow, leading to uneven cooking and potential hot spots.

Next, consider the placement of the roasting pan within the smoker. Ideally, the pan should sit on the smoker’s racks or grates without obstructing the vents or dampers. If your smoker has adjustable racks, experiment with different heights to find the best position for the pan. Ensure there is adequate space around the pan to allow smoke and heat to circulate freely. Blocking airflow can result in poor smoke penetration and inconsistent temperatures, defeating the purpose of using a smoker.

Another important aspect is the pan’s depth. A roasting pan that is too deep may limit the vertical airflow in your smoker, especially if it’s placed on a lower rack. If your smoker has limited vertical space, opt for a shallower pan or consider using a smaller roasting pan that fits within the available height. This ensures that smoke and heat can move freely above and around the pan, promoting even cooking and proper smoke distribution.

Before committing to a specific roasting pan, perform a dry run by placing it inside the smoker without food. Close the lid and inspect the setup to ensure no airflow pathways are blocked. Pay attention to how the pan interacts with the smoker’s design, such as whether it covers vents or interferes with the smoker’s natural convection. If adjustments are needed, consider using a different pan or modifying the smoker’s setup to accommodate the pan without compromising airflow.

Finally, remember that the goal is to integrate the roasting pan seamlessly into your smoker’s environment. If the pan is too large or poorly positioned, it can hinder the smoker’s performance. By carefully verifying the size and fit, you can ensure that the roasting pan enhances your smoking experience rather than detracting from it. Always prioritize airflow to achieve the best results when using a roasting pan in a smoker.

Food Safety: Use pans that won’t leach harmful substances at high smoking temperatures

When considering using a roasting pan in a smoker, one of the most critical aspects to address is food safety, particularly the risk of harmful substances leaching from the pan at high smoking temperatures. Smoking typically involves prolonged exposure to temperatures ranging from 225°F to 275°F (107°C to 135°C), and some materials may degrade or release toxic chemicals under these conditions. To ensure safe and healthy cooking, it’s essential to choose pans made from materials that are stable and non-reactive at high temperatures.

Avoid Non-Stick Coatings and Plastics: Roasting pans with non-stick coatings, such as Teflon, are not suitable for use in smokers. At high temperatures, these coatings can break down and release toxic fumes, posing serious health risks. Similarly, plastic components or handles can melt or release harmful chemicals when exposed to smoking temperatures. Always opt for pans without non-stick coatings or plastic parts to minimize the risk of contamination.

Stainless Steel and Cast Iron Are Ideal: Stainless steel and cast iron are excellent choices for smoking because they are durable, heat-resistant, and do not leach harmful substances. Stainless steel is non-reactive and can withstand high temperatures without degrading, making it a safe option for prolonged smoking sessions. Cast iron, while heavier, is equally safe and can even enhance the flavor of smoked foods. Both materials are inert and will not transfer unwanted chemicals to your food.

Beware of Aluminum and Copper: While aluminum and copper pans are commonly used in cooking, they may not be the best choices for smoking. Aluminum can react with acidic foods and potentially leach into the dish, especially at high temperatures. Copper, though an excellent heat conductor, can also leach into food and cause toxicity if not properly lined or coated. If you must use these materials, ensure they are lined with a safe, non-reactive material like stainless steel.

Ceramic and Glass Alternatives: Ceramic and glass pans are generally safe for smoking, as they do not leach chemicals and can handle high temperatures. However, they are more fragile and may crack under rapid temperature changes or direct heat. If using ceramic or glass, ensure the pan is designed for oven or smoker use and avoid exposing it to extreme temperature fluctuations.

In conclusion, prioritizing food safety when using a roasting pan in a smoker means selecting materials that remain stable and non-toxic at high temperatures. Stainless steel and cast iron are the most reliable options, while non-stick coatings, plastics, and reactive metals like aluminum and copper should be avoided. By making informed choices, you can enjoy safely smoked foods without compromising your health.

Cleaning Tips: Learn how to clean the pan after smoky residue buildup

Using a roasting pan in a smoker can be a great way to cook large cuts of meat or multiple items at once, but it often results in stubborn smoky residue buildup. Cleaning this residue requires a targeted approach to restore the pan’s surface without damaging it. Here are detailed cleaning tips to tackle this issue effectively.

Step 1: Initial Soaking

After removing the food and allowing the pan to cool, fill it with hot water and add a few tablespoons of baking soda or a degreasing dish soap. Let it soak for at least an hour, or overnight for heavy buildup. The hot water helps loosen the residue, while baking soda or soap breaks down grease and smoke particles. This initial soak is crucial for reducing the elbow grease needed later.

Step 2: Scrubbing with the Right Tools

Once the pan has soaked, use a non-abrasive scrubber, such as a plastic brush or a scrub sponge, to avoid scratching the surface. For tougher residue, a stainless steel scrubber or a paste made from baking soda and water can be applied directly to the affected areas. Scrub in circular motions, focusing on corners and edges where buildup tends to accumulate. Avoid steel wool or harsh scouring pads, as they can damage the pan’s finish.

Step 3: Using Vinegar or Commercial Cleaners

If residue persists, create a solution of equal parts white vinegar and water, and let the pan soak again for 30 minutes. Vinegar’s acidity helps dissolve stubborn smoke and grease. Alternatively, use a commercial oven cleaner or grill cleaner, following the manufacturer’s instructions carefully. These products are potent and should be used in a well-ventilated area with gloves to protect your skin.

Step 4: Rinsing and Final Care

After scrubbing, rinse the pan thoroughly with hot water to remove all cleaning agents. Dry it immediately with a clean cloth to prevent water spots or rust, especially if the pan is made of metal. For added protection, apply a thin layer of cooking oil to the pan’s surface and wipe off the excess. This helps maintain the pan’s condition and makes future cleaning easier.

By following these steps, you can effectively remove smoky residue from your roasting pan after using it in a smoker, ensuring it remains in great shape for future cooking sessions. Regular maintenance will also extend the pan’s lifespan and improve its performance.

Frequently asked questions

Yes, you can use a roasting pan in a smoker. It’s a great way to catch drippings, keep smaller foods contained, or create a water bath for moist heat cooking.

Stainless steel, cast iron, or aluminum roasting pans are ideal for use in a smoker. Avoid pans with non-stick coatings, as high heat and smoke can damage them.

Using a roasting pan can slightly reduce smoke circulation around the food, but it won’t significantly impact the smoking process. Ensure the pan isn’t too deep or tightly covered to allow smoke to reach the food.
